body {
	background-image : url(../images/bg_body.gif);
	background-repeat : repeat;
	margin: 0px;
}

p, li, ul, ol, tr, td, br {font-family: Arial, Helvetica, sans-serif; font-size: 12px;	color: #444444; line-height : 16px;}

a: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339;}
a: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339; }
a: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339; }
a: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339; }


.header {font-family : Arial, Helvetica, sans-serif; font-size : 11px; 	color: white;}
a.header:active {font-family : Arial, Helvetica, sans-serif; font-size: 11px; color: white; text-decoration: none;}
a.header:link {font-family : Arial, Helvetica, sans-serif; font-size: 11px; color: white;text-decoration: none;}
a.header:visited {font-family : Arial, Helvetica, sans-serif; font-size: 11px; color: white;text-decoration: none;}
a.header:hover {font-family : Arial, Helvetica, sans-serif; font-size: 11px; color: white;text-decoration: none;}


.toolbar {padding-right: 5px; padding-top : 3px; padding-bottom : 3px;}

a.toolbarmain: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e81c12;text-decoration: none; padding-left: 16px;}
a.toolbarmain: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e81c12;text-decoration: none; padding-left: 16px;}
a.toolbarmain: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e81c12;text-decoration: none; padding-left: 16px;}
a.toolbarmain: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#b30800;text-decoration: none; padding-left: 16px;}
 
a.toolbarsub: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#797979; text-decoration: none; padding-left: 16px;}
a.toolbarsub: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#797979; text-decoration: none; padding-left: 16px;}
a.toolbarsub: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#797979; text-decoration: none; padding-left: 16px;}
a.toolbarsub: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#b30800; text-decoration: none; padding-left: 16px;}

a.toolbarsubaktiv: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none; background-image: url(../images/tb_subaktiv.gif); float: left; padding-left: 16px;}
a.toolbarsubaktiv: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none; background-image: url(../images/tb_subaktiv.gif); float: left; padding-left: 16px;}
a.toolbarsubaktiv: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none; background-image: url(../images/tb_subaktiv.gif); float: left; padding-left: 16px;}
a.toolbarsubaktiv: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none; background-image: url(../images/tb_subaktiv.gif); float: left; padding-left: 16px;}

a.toolbarsubsub: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#8f8f8f; text-decoration: none; padding-left: 26px; background-image: url(../images/tb_subsub.gif); float: left;}
a.toolbarsubsub: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#8f8f8f; text-decoration: none; padding-left: 26px; background-image: url(../images/tb_subsub.gif); float: left;}
a.toolbarsubsub: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#8f8f8f; text-decoration: none; padding-left: 26px; background-image: url(../images/tb_subsub.gif); float: left;}
a.toolbarsubsub: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#b30800; text-decoration: none; padding-left: 26px; background-image: url(../images/tb_subsub.gif); float: left;}

a.toolbarsubsubaktiv: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none;  padding-left: 26px; background-image: url(../images/tb_subsubaktiv.gif); float: left;}
a.toolbarsubsubaktiv: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none;  padding-left: 26px;  background-image: url(../images/tb_subsubaktiv.gif); float: left;}
a.toolbarsubsubaktiv: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none; padding-left: 26px;   background-image: url(../images/tb_subsubaktiv.gif); float: left;}
a.toolbarsubsubaktiv: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; font-weight: bold; color: #e81c12; text-decoration: none;  padding-left: 26px;  background-image: url(../images/tb_subsubaktiv.gif); float: left;}

.wobinich {font-family: Arial, Helvetia, sans-serif; font-size: 11px; color: #8F8F8F; text-decoration: none; padding-top: 24px;}
a.wobinich:active {font-family: Arial, Helvetia, sans-serif; font-size: 11px; color: #8F8F8F; text-decoration: none; padding-top: 24px;}
a.wobinich:link {font-family: Arial, Helvetia, sans-serif; font-size: 11px; color: #8F8F8F; text-decoration: none; padding-top: 24px;}
a.wobinich:visited {font-family: Arial, Helvetia, sans-serif; font-size: 11px; color: #8F8F8F; text-decoration: none; padding-top: 24px;}
a.wobinich:hover {font-family: Arial, Helvetia, sans-serif; font-size: 11px; color: #8F8F8F; text-decoration: none; padding-top: 24px;}

h1 {font-family: Arial, Helvetica, sans-serif; font-size: 12px;	color: #bf0301; font-weight: bold; background-color : #ffdccc; padding : 3px 10px 3px 10px; letter-spacing : 4px;  margin-top: 20px; margin-bottom: 14px; border-bottom: 1px solid #f48d84;}
h2 {font-family: Arial, Helvetica, sans-serif; font-size: 12px;	color: #e81c12; font-weight: bold;}
h3 {font-family: Arial, Helvetica, sans-serif; font-size: 12px;	color: #e81c12; font-weight: normal;}

.title1 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#bf0301; font-weight: bold; background-color : #ffdccc; padding : 3px 10px 3px 10px; letter-spacing : 4px;}
.title2 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e81c12; font-weight: bold;}
.title3 {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e81c12; font-weight: normal;}


.rechts {background-color: #d9e7c8; }
.rechtsline {margin-right: 12px; margin-left: 12px;  margin-top: 14px; margin-bottom: 5px;}
.rechtsmain  {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: white; font-weight: bold; background-color : #256035; padding : 3px 10px 3px 10px; letter-spacing : 2px; margin-top: 59px; margin-right: 12px; margin-left: 12px; border-bottom: 1px solid #072715;}
.rechtstitel {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#01850d; font-weight: bold;  margin-right: 12px; margin-left: 12px; margin-top: 8px; margin-bottom: 5px;}
.rechtstext {font-family: Arial, Helvetica, sans-serif; font-size: 12px; margin-right: 12px; margin-left: 12px;  margin-top: 8px; margin-bottom: 5px;}

.footer {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#484848; text-decoration: none; padding-left: 25px; padding-top: 7px;}
a.footerlink:active {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#cf3525; text-decoration: none;}
a.footerlink:link {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#cf3525; text-decoration: none;}
a.footerlink:visited {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#cf3525; text-decoration: none;}
a.footerlink:hover {font-family: Arial, Helvetica, sans-serif; font-size: 10px; color: #a5190a; text-decoration: none;}

a.readmore: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e87653; font-weight: bold; text-align : right;float : right;}
a.readmore: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e87653;  font-weight: bold; text-align : right;float : right;}
a.readmore: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e87653;  font-weight: bold; text-align : right;float : right;}
a.readmore: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#e87653;  font-weight: bold; text-align : right;float : right;}
.readmore:before { content:"[";}
.readmore:after { content:" ]";}

a.sitemap3:active {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339; padding-bottom: 5px}
a.sitemap3:link {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339;  padding-bottom: 5px;}
a.sitemap3:visited {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339;  padding-bottom: 5px;}
a.sitemap3:hover {font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#CF3339;  padding-bottom: 5px;}